Macros y programación VBA
Temas sobre la automatización de Excel utilizando macros y VBA. Errores de VBA. ¿No consigues que tus macros hagan lo que necesitas?
8690 temas en este foro
-
Hola Estimados. En esta oportunidad le escribo para ver si de casualidad alguien de ustedes me podria faciliar un plan de mantenimiento de algun equipo en donde la planificacion este hecha en excel. Gracias de ante mano
-
0
Reacciones de usuarios
- 0 respuestas
- 3k visitas
-
-
Hola a todos, gracias por su atencion de antemano. Bueno tal cual y como dice el nombre del post necesito hacer una suma condicional en un codigo de VBA si es posible. El asunto es que tengo 1 encabezado por cada 3 columnas las cuales son horas requeridas, kt(kilotoneladas) y equipos requeridos. Lo que quiero obtener es que en una nueva hoja, copie los encabezados que no se repiten con sus respectivas columnas(3), y los encabezados que se repitan se unan en 1 solo (sumar cada columna con su simil). Debo agregar que el numero de encabezados pueden ser muchos (100 o mas) y no 5 como lo muestro en el archivo adjunto. Esperando que me puedan ayudar. Saludos - - - - - Me…
-
0
Reacciones de usuarios
- 1 respuesta
- 1.1k visitas
-
-
Saludos En la oficina en la que actualmente laboro se tienen que capturar diferentes datos cada viernes para evaluar diferentes factores de la empresa. Actualmente, esta captura se hace copiando las tablas desde la intranet de la empresa, pegarlas en excel, llenar otras tablas y crear graficos a partir de estas. Las tablas que se tienen que copiar de la web siempre tienen la misma dimension y orden, lo unico que cambia son los valores. [ATTACH]36748.vB[/ATTACH] En la imagen muestro un ejemplo de las tablas que tengo que llenar. Las celdas con la leyenda valores son celdas que adquieren valores de los datos copiados de la intranet, y las celdas con la leyenda …
-
0
Reacciones de usuarios
- 2 respuestas
- 2k visitas
-
-
Buenas tardesllevo poco tiempo con Excel y quisiera saber si alguien del foro sabe si se pueden dividir en un libro Excel 24 números en grupos de 6 números y que salgan todas las combinaciones posibles sin que se repitan los números Ha y que puedan escoger los números Gracias por su atención
-
0
Reacciones de usuarios
- 0 respuestas
- 2.3k visitas
-
-
Cada vez que ingreso un registro, a través de un formulario, tengo que cerrar y volver a abrir el formulario para poder introducir otro registro; y, así sucesivamente. Si lo intento registrar a continuación uno de otro, me sale una pantalla que dice: "Valor de propiedad no válido" Podría tener algo que ver que los ComboBox del formulario, los tengo con la propiedad MatchEntry en 1-fmMatchEntryComplete, para obligar al usuario a que elija uno de los datos de la lista que se despliega del ComboBox e impedir que pueda escribir cualquier cosa. Esta la parte del código que utilizo para registrar los datos del UserForm: PrivateSubcmdRegistra_Click() DimSalirAsBoolean,Esta…
-
0
Reacciones de usuarios
- 2 respuestas
- 1.1k visitas
-
-
He estado buscando pero no he visto nada tipo lo mio, si hay algo, por favor disculpadme, me indicais y que se cierre el tema. Voy a explicaros un poco, lo que estoy haciendo y donde me e quedado atascada. He creado una tarifa, a la que quiero ponerle fecha de caducidad, para ello le he puesto una portada en la que obliga a habilitar las macros para que pueda funcionar, y dentro la fecha de caducidad, con la idea de que cuando haya pasado la fecha, el documento se autoelimine o se eliminen filas del mismo. Para obligar a que cada vez que se use el fichero se tengan que habilitar las macros, he deshabilitado las opciones de guardar con los comandos workbook.beforesave y…
-
0
Reacciones de usuarios
- 2 respuestas
- 856 visitas
-
-
Ver la cantidad de equipos en bodega y los vendidos automáticamente Hola amigos, Quería ver la posibilidad de que alguien me ayude en el siguiente tema. Necesito cruzar de alguna manera la información que tengo en mi inventario con el reporte diario de ventas. Para ello tengo una hoja de excel con los códigos de los equipos a vender. A través de otro libro, tengo la información de ventas, datos del clientes, planes, equipos, etc. Necesito rebajar el inventario con la información del reporte de ventas y no encuentro la forma de cruzar la información aunque es relativamente sencilla, en un lado están los códigos de equipos en bodega, y en otra columna los códigos de los…
-
0
Reacciones de usuarios
- 0 respuestas
- 983 visitas
-
-
Hola a todos, esta vez tengo una duda, tengo una instruccion para agregar 2 columnas al final de las columnas, pero no me hace nada... me gustaria que se copiaran con el formato de la izquierda... Anexo instruccion ucol = Cells(1, Columns.Count).End(xlToLeft).Column + 2[/PHP] Gracias a todos, agradesco su ayuda! Saludos. Gerardo. ya logre resolverlo [b]TEMA FINALIZADOOOOO!!![/b]
-
0
Reacciones de usuarios
- 0 respuestas
- 939 visitas
-
-
Buenas chicos hay va un reto, yo no se ni por donde empezar. dentro del excel explico lo que quiero hacer. Libro1.xls
-
0
Reacciones de usuarios
- 2 respuestas
- 777 visitas
-
-
Holas, quisisera saber como poder realizar una consulta segun este video a partir del 1:20, quisisera aplicar una macro asi, se supone q estoy en hoja1 y hago esa busqueda en otra hoja como la hoja2, y luego pegarlo tal como en el video, me pueden ayudar? no he encontrado algo asi en los foros. gracias dejo el enlace:
-
0
Reacciones de usuarios
- 2 respuestas
- 1.2k visitas
-
-
Hola amigos. El tema es el siguiente: Quiero pasar los datos de un formulario en un fichero Excel a un documento Word en un servidor. En el mismo formulario he creado un procedimiento de apertura del documento pero al pasar los datos del formulario al documento me sale "Error 438 en tiempo de ejecución, el objeto no admite esta propiedad o método". He implementado los objetos Word en Excel. Este procedimiento desde el mismo Word funciona pero desde Excel no. Todo va bien hasta que abre el documento y empieza a pasar los datos. Mi intención es que abra el documento, vuelque los datos del formulario, imprima y cierre el formulario sin guardar. De todas formas el docu…
-
0
Reacciones de usuarios
- 6 respuestas
- 3.9k visitas
-
-
Hola, he visto por todo el foro pero nada se compara con lo que necesito. Necesito que con una macro me resalte los textos duplicados de una columna X, ejemplo si tengo en A1:A10 estos valores Casa Carro Casa Carro Monitor Tasa Plato Celda sin valor o sea en blanco Carro Tasa tengo la siguiente macro, que me funciona si tengo solo 2 valores repetidos pero no me funciona para mas, como podria modificarla. y a la ves que no tomara en cuenta los colores Blanco y Negro. Bueno adjunto ejemplo, para mejor entendimiento y ver funcionamiento de macro. Salu2.xlsx Ejemplo Duplicados.xls
-
0
Reacciones de usuarios
- 4 respuestas
- 5k visitas
-
-
Buenas noches gente! Estoy enfrascado en una macro, que me extrae el trabajo diario en hoja2, a partir de la fila 17. Luego, cada 30 filas se copia automaticamente a Hoja3, las siguientes 30 filas a Hoja 4, asi sucesivamente. Me imprime la primera hoja, (ya he puesto por macro cual quiero que sea la impresora predeterminada), pero lo que no se si se podra hacer, es que si en la hoja2, hay =< de 30 filas (se puede hacer tambien por la columna A), desde las filas 17 a 46, que me imprima la hoja3. Si hay entre 31 y 60 filas, entre las filas 47 a 76, que imprima tambien la hoja4, si hay entre 61 y 90 filas, que imprima hoja5. Espero haberme explicado bien. Gracias por …
-
0
Reacciones de usuarios
- 3 respuestas
- 3k visitas
-
-
Bueno, ante todo saludar a todos los miembros de este foro, que tanto me está ayudando. La verdad es que es un "almacén" de sabiduría enorme... Bueno, mi pregunta es la siguiente: Antes de nada una imagen, para saber por donde vamos... [ATTACH]36700.vB[/ATTACH] Este form es para capturar los datos de una venta por tpv. Por lo pronto al pulsar enter o tab, pasas en el orden de los números sin problemas, cosa clara... El tema está en que si, por ejemplo, en la primera linea yo modifico el campo "Dto. %" o el "PRECIO" quiero que al presionar enter o tab salte al primero de la linea de mas abajo, es decir... si estoy en el numero 41 que al presionar enter salte al numer…
-
hola teneis ideas como hacer una macro que desde una camar web efectue fotos en tiempo real espero busestras ideas gracias a todos
-
0
Reacciones de usuarios
- 2 respuestas
- 3.1k visitas
-
-
Buenas Tardes, Me canse buscar y si me podrían ayudar con las macros que se necesiten para generar los 02 reportes que estoy necesitando en las pestañas de color amarillo como ejemplo así los quiero y la base de datos de lectura es la pestaña movimiento. Y a la espera de sus colaboraciones y ademas permitirme felicitarlos por la web y sus colaboradores que he encontrado herramientas que me ayudan con mi trabajo. Saludos Roger Inventario Permamente Valorizado.zip
-
0
Reacciones de usuarios
- 0 respuestas
- 1.6k visitas
-
-
Hola a todos esta es la primera consulta que realizo por este foro, quisiera saber como podria graficar un diagrama de carga del consumo electrico en un hogar en Excel , lo he intentado incluso llegue a encontrar un plantilla con una grafica muy parecida a la que me tendria que salir , con el problema que no se acotaban los valores en el eje x. bueno espero su consejo y muchas gracias.[ATTACH]36693.vB[/ATTACH] talves l grafico no se ve muy bien pero el punto es lo siguiente en el eje de Y , deberia a parecer la potencia , mientras que en las x , los tiempos de uso , por ejemplo eje X con 40w los cuales se usan desde las 9 pm a 1 am Este es un ejemplo de como tendria qu…
-
0
Reacciones de usuarios
- 0 respuestas
- 926 visitas
-
-
Estimados. Adjunto libro que realiza busquedas de fotos dentro de una carpeta, el unico requisito para que funcione es que el libro se encuentre dentro de la carpeta que contiene las fotos, el nombre de la foto se debe colocar en la columna B, para que muestre la foto te debes desplazar por la columna C. Hasta aqui todo va bien, pero tengo varias carpetas con fotos, entonces necesito que la macro busque la foto segun la direccion de cada carpeta, seria posible que en la columna "G" coloque la direccion de la carpeta y realice la busqueda de las fotos, espero que algun experto me apoye a encontrar alguna solucion. Saludos cordiales. EJEMPLO.zip
-
0
Reacciones de usuarios
- 2 respuestas
- 1.2k visitas
-
-
Buenas tardes tengo un problema que no he sabido solucionar preguntándole a San Google. A ver si me podeis echar una mano. Tengo diferentes archivos de excel denominados con los nombre de cada trabajador. En ellos van apuntando sus actuaciones de trabajo y son personales y mensuales. A final de mes me los envían y me gustaría tenerlos unificados en uno sólo para luego tener una tabla dinamica global. NO quiero que todos utilicen el mismo archivo sino que cada uno tenga el suyo. He creado un archivo separado denominado "Control general de horas" donde quiero que me inserte todos los campos de los distintos archivos que los trabajadores han ido creando. en este caso "L…
-
Hola a todos, Como puedo hacer que se copie el formato de la fila anterior, a la siguiente fila, según voy rellenado la misma con un userform. El formato es el de celdas=>bordes=>contorno Gracias y saludos, :apthy:
-
Amigos buen día para algunos y buenas noches para otros. Bueno vamos al problema Primero los datos de la celda "A" y "B" de la hoja "COM" juntos forman un valor "X" por ejemplo en la fila 2 el valor de la celda "A" es 22301 y el de "B" es 90275777 entonces juntado las celdas se forma un valor "X" = 2230190275777 Segundo los datos de la celda "C" y "D" de la hoja "CE" juntos forman un valor "Y" por ejemplo en la fila 2 del libro "CE"el valor de la celda "C" es 22301 y el de "D" es 90275777 entonces juntado las celdas se forma un valor "Y" = 2230190275777 Tercero los datos de la celda "C" y "D" de la hoja "VIC" juntos forman un valor "X" por ejemplo en la fila 2 del …
-
0
Reacciones de usuarios
- 2 respuestas
- 1.2k visitas
-
-
Hola Buen Día Amigos, estoy buscando apoyo en cuanto a la elaboración de macros como herramienta y apoyo a mis tareas cotidianas, soy nuevo en esto del Excel y me gustaría aprender mas, pero el corto tiempo que tengo para la presentación de mis formatos me lo impide si alguien me pudiese apoyar dando consejos, manuales y sitios de apoyo como este el cual yo podría capacitarme y realizar esta Macro se los agradecería eternamente. Se anexa el archivo adjunto en Excel de como paso los datos a Excel y como paso a paso los voy moldeando hasta llegar a lo que quiero, pero eso solo es un cliente y un proceso, tenemos muchísimos clientes y en ellos muchos procesos que por como v…
-
0
Reacciones de usuarios
- 2 respuestas
- 2.1k visitas
-
-
Hola, La pregunta es como hacer que en la ejecucion de un macro de excel, en el que se incluyen varias hojas del mismo libro, al momento de ejecutarlo no se muestren las diferentes hojas que utiliza, es decir no ver el desarrollo del macro hoja a hoja (el macro se demora alrededor de 10 seg en su ejecución) sino más bien algo como un mensaje de dialogo que diga "espera un momento, macro en ejecución"
-
0
Reacciones de usuarios
- 1 respuesta
- 1k visitas
-
-
Hola a todos, requiero de su ayuda debido a que soy nuevo en esto de la programación y no he podido dar con la solución, en el archivo adjunto, tengo dos tablas dinámicas, en la primera tabla resumo los datos de diversos costos según variables, y en la segunda se muestran los topes por item según la variable y el contrato, todo esto realizado por VBA el problema es que no doy con el codigo para agrupar la fechas desde la macros y me muestre en el filtro el mes y no por dia, favor cuaquier comentario sera bienvenido y me ayudará a seguir aprendiendo... Gracias Control de gastos.zip
-
0
Reacciones de usuarios
- 2 respuestas
- 2.2k visitas
-
-
HOla Expertos AyudaExcel recurro a ustedes por que ya llevo días tratando de hacerlo y no he podido, .... tengo un libro de excel con un ejemplo de Kardex pero solo anda para 1000 códigos y necesito subirlo hasta 2000, ademas necesito agregar otra columna que se llame centro de costos, esta columna iría en la primera hoja ALTA y claro en las demás hojas también --- subo acá el archivo, espero alguien me pueda ayudar ya que me lo están pidiendo en mi trabajo, .. de antemano gracias https://www.dropbox.com/s/4o3b2cxqlvxidp1/KARDEX.xls la idea es que la columna nueva (Centro de costos) se puede colocar en cualquier columna, ... por ejemplo después de proveedor (G) en la …
-
0
Reacciones de usuarios
- 2 respuestas
- 10.8k visitas
-
Información básica de protección de datos
- Responsable: Sergio Andrés Celemín
- Finalidad: Moderar y responder comentarios de usuarios. Recuerda que la información que facilites es pública, y los datos que incluyas los leerá cualquier visitante de esta web, así como el avatar que poseas.
- Legitimación: Consentimiento del interesado.
- Destinatarios : Hetzner Online GmbH.
- Duración: Mientras se conserve este post o hilo en la comunidad, o decidas eliminar el comentario.
- Derechos: Puedes ejercitar en cualquier momento tus derechos de acceso, rectificación, supresión, oposición y demás derechos legalmente establecidos a través del email sergio@ayudaexcel.com
Información adicional: Encontrarás más información en la política de privacidad.